Contents:
Perceptions of India and its pasts : an introduction / Cynthia Talbot -- Musings on (mosaic) ethnology, language, and kinship. Language fields : Robert Needham Cust's language map of South Asia, 1878 / Judith T. Irvine ; Thomas Maurice and docmestic orientalism, c. 1790-1820 / Michael S. Dodson ; Henry George Raverty and the colonial marketing of Pashto / Sha Mahmoud Hanifi ; Muslim kinship in the Dravidian heartland : kinship terminology and close kin marriage among Urdu-speaking Nawayats / Sylvia Vatuk -- Seeing the precolonial through colonial/modern eyes. Recovering attestation practices from the footnotes of a colonial history : the Treatise on Mirasi rights revisited / Bhavani Raman ; Contesting knowledges in colonial India : the question of Prithviraj Raso's historicity / Cynthia Talbot ; Astral time : almanacs and colonial modernity in Bengal / Parna Sengupta ; Sex and hte city : debates over the medieval pasts of Khajuraho / Anne Hardgrove ; Hindu sects and Hindu religion : precolonial and colonial concepts / David N. Lorenzen -- Taking the long perspective : the precolonial past. Was there historical writing in early India? / Romila Thapar -- Local histories and historical narratives in the central Tungabhadra region of south India / Carla M. Sinopoli ; Secondary cities and urban networking in Cola-era south India / Kenneth R. Hall ; Will the winner please stand up : conflicting narratives of a seventeenth-century philosophical debate from Karnataka / Madhav M. Deshpande -- Tributes to Trautmann. Trautmann's gift : Dravidian kinship as Dana / Tom Fricke ; The Paramparas of Trautmann / Richard H. Davis ; Excavations of British and Indian intellectual traditions in Thomas R. Trautmann's Languages & nations / Rama Sundari Mantena.
Summary: Thomas R. Trautmann, American historian; papers presented at a conference on "Conceptualizing South Asia's past at Michigan", held at Ann Arbor during 5-6 October 2007.
